House roof repair services involve addressing issues related to the integrity and functionality of a property's roofing system. These services typically include fixing leaks, replacing damaged shingles, restoring flashing, and repairing or replacing sections of the roof that have sustained wear or damage. The goal is to restore the roof’s ability to protect the interior of the building from weather elements and to prevent further deterioration that could lead to more extensive and costly repairs in the future.
These repair services help resolve common problems such as water infiltration, which can cause interior damage and mold growth, as well as structural concerns stemming from weakened or compromised roofing materials. Additionally, damaged or missing shingles and flashing can lead to leaks and energy inefficiencies. Addressing these issues promptly through professional roof repairs can extend the lifespan of the roof and maintain the overall safety and value of the property.

The overview below groups typical House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Crownsville,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Roof Repairs - Minor repairs such as patching leaks or replacing small shingles typically cost between $300 and $800, depending on the extent of damage. These repairs are usually straightforward and quick to complete.
Shingle Replacement - Replacing damaged or missing shingles generally ranges from $1,000 to $3,000 for an average roof. Costs vary based on shingle type and roof size, with higher-end materials increasing the price.
Roof Leak Repairs - Fixing leaks can cost between $500 and $2,500, depending on the severity and location of the leak. Larger or more complex leaks may require additional work, raising the overall cost.
Full Roof Restoration - Complete roof repairs or restoration services typically fall within $5,000 to $15,000, influenced by roof size, material choices, and the scope of work needed.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
